Special Temporary Authority

Intelsat License LLC is granted special temporary authority extension from SES—STA—20170308—
00249 for 30 days, beginning on April 26, 2017, to operate a fixed earth station in Riverside,
California using a 9.2 meter antenna to provide launch and early orbit phase services (LEOP) for
the SGDC— I satellite, licensed by Brazil as to proceed to the 74.35° W.L. orbital location on
center frequencies: 29220.0 MHz and 29240.0 MHz (Earth—to—space) and 19160.0 MHz and
19163.0 MHz (space—to—Earth) under the following conditions:

1. Operations under this authority are on a non—interference basis only.

2. Operations under this authority are on a non—protected basis only.

3. In the event of any harmfulinterference under this grant of special temporary authority,
Intelsat License LLC must cease operations immediately upon notification of such interference
and must inform the Commission, in writing, immediately of such an event.

4. Intelsat License LLC must notifythe Iridium network operator of operations on the 29220
MHz and 29240 MHz (Earth—to—space) frequencies, coordinate as needed, and provide themthe
24x7 contact information for the SGDC—1 LEOP mission: Ph.: (703) 559—7701— East. Coast
Operations Center (primary) (310) 525—5591— West Coast Operations Center (back—up) Request
to speak with Harry Burnham or Kevin Bell.

5. Anyaction taken or expense incurred as a result ofoperations pursuant to this special
temporary authority is solelyat Intelsat License LLC‘s risk.

6. Operations during the period April 20, 2017 to the date of this grant were authorized pursuant to
Section 1.62 of the Commission‘s rules 47 C.F. R. § 1.62.

7. This action is issued pursuant to Section 0.261 of the Commission‘s rules on delegated
authority, 47 C.P.R. §0.261, and is effective immediately.

Finally, Intelsat clarifies that during the SGDC—1 LEOP mission, Thales will serve as the mission
manager. Thales will build and send the commands to the Intelsat antenna, which will process and
execute the commands. Telemetry received by Intelsat will be forwarded to Thales. Intelsat will
perform the ranging sessions by sending a tone to the spacecraft periodically. Intelsat will remain in
control of the baseband unit, RF equipment, and antenna.
